Who We Are
Kymeta revolutionizes satellite communications through Intelligent Communications Platforms (ICPs). Our electronically steered flat panel antennas enable seamless communications on-the-move. Kymeta solutions serve government, military, maritime, transport, and public safety clients worldwide, providing uninterrupted connectivity and spatial intelligence anywhere, anytime. With over 150 patents, Kymeta is shaping the future of global communications. For more information, visit kymetacorp.com

KEY D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Serve as a subject matter expert for our key technology systems, including ERP, CRM, PLM, Cloud, BI, HRIS, timekeeping, expense, and varied engineering and related applications.
- Configure and optimize system settings, including integrations and automations, aligning with business requirements, ensuring scalability, security, and efficiency.
- Collaborate with cross- functional teams (e.g., Engineering, Product, Manufacturing, Finance, and Operations) to gather and analyze system and data requirements.
- Develop, maintain, and govern system documentation, including process flows, data architectures, and testing protocols to support quality assurance and user acceptance.
- Work with teams to define system design options using agile methodologies (e.g., Scrum or Kanban) to deliver rapid and high-quality solutions.
- Utilize project management best practices to plan, track, and execute system enhancements and new features while balancing scope, schedule, and resources.
- Act as a liaison between technical teams, external vendors, and business stakeholders to ensure feasibility, scalability, and security of proposed solutions.
- Optimize data reporting and enhance overall business intelligence capabilities.
Stay current with market trends and emerging technologies to continuously refine system strategies in support of Kymeta’s dynamic business environment.
- Maintain strong relationships with system vendors to stay informed about new updates and capabilities.
S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E
- 5+ years of progressive experience in technology systems analysis within mid-to-large enterprise environments.
- Proficiency in one or more software development, database, or scripting languages.
- Hands-on experience in system configuration, customization, and administration of business and infrastructure systems.
- Hands-on configuration and administration of databases, data warehouses, and reporting tools.
- Experience with on-premise and cloud infrastructure technologies such as Microsoft Azure and Windows, VMWare, and Cisco is a plus.
- Solid understanding of agile project management methodologies and tools (e.g., Jira) with experience working in iterative, cross-functional teams.
- Excellent communication and problem-solving skills, with the ability to translate complex technical issues into clear business outcomes.
- Passion for problem-solving and continuous improvement in an agile environment.
-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to engage stakeholders at all levels.
-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and manage multiple projects simultaneously.
- Familiarity with IT process standards (e.g., ITIL, Lean), and regulatory guidelines (CMMC, ITAR, NIST 800-171, SOC2, SOX) is a plus.

COMPENSATION
Kymeta is committed to fair and equitable compensation practices. In the spirit of pay transparency, we have determined the salary range for this position to be $120,000 – $170,000. This is the full base salary range for the role. Hiring at the maximum of the range would be atypical, in order to allow for future and continued salary growth. Compensation packages are based on a variety of factors unique to each candidate, including but not limited to: skill set, years and depth of experience, certifications, and geography. The total compensation package for this position includes an annual target bonus of 10%, stock options, and benefits listed below. We believe in the importance of pay equity and consider internal equity of our current team members as a part of any final offer.
